Hindustan Motors Limited

Hindustan Motors Limited was established during the pre-Independence era at Port Okha in Gujarat. Operations were moved in 1948 to Uttarpara in district Hooghly, West Bengal, where the company began the production of the iconic Ambassador. Equipped with integrated facilities such as press shop, forge shop, foundry, machine shop, aggregate assembly units for engines, axles etc and a strong R&D wing, the company used to manufacture the Ambassador (1500 and 2000 cc diesel, 1800 cc petrol, CNG and LPG variants) in the passenger car segment and light commercial vehicle 1-tonne payload mini-truck Winner (2000 cc diesel and CNG) at its Uttarpara and Pithampur plants.

The first and only integrated automobile plant in India, the Uttarpara factory, popularly known as Hind Motor, also used to manufacture automotive and forged components. View details

The company also had operations in Pithampur near Indore in Madhya Pradesh where it used to produce 1800 cc CNG and other variants of Winner.
